| I called a couple aftermarket companies and they sell the same flywheel for both the LT's. I havent determined if the stator plates are the same but the individual coils and pick-up will interchange freely. If the plates themselves interchange, that would also mean the CDI's would as well. |

| i know a kid that put 230 quadsport rear hydrolic brakes on his older styled blaster with not much of any modifaction at all! zilla jugs swap out ,a popular mod is to upgrade your 87 jug with a 88-90 jug for various reasons (intake ,porting,to few head bolts) and the power valves on the 87-up lt250 and lt500 will swap as chris said earlier.though they changed marking on the side of pv adjust cover that used to say 250" on it.swingarms definitly swap up to 1989 on the lts. t bone seat will fit on 85 86 plastic on an lt. thats all i can think of right now anyways.
